Epson DTG Printer wins Award

During Fespa Digital in Munich, the European Digital Press (EDP) Association celebrated the winners of their 8th EDP Awards. In the category ‘Best direct garment textile printer’ the award went to Epson with its SureColor SC-F2000 DTG printer.

Each year the EDP Awards recognise the best innovative technology launched into the digital printing market. With more than 120 entries suppliers to the digital industry in Europe had submitted their latest developments. Finally 28 products were awarded with a best of trophy in its category.

SureColor SC-F2000

Epson won in the category ‘Best direct garment textile printer’ with its SureColor SC-F2000. Featuring Epson’s TFP printhead, the SC-F2000 is capable of printing a single white t-shirt in 27 seconds when using dual colour mode and a dark coloured t-shirt in 111 seconds, says the manufacturer.

The SC-F2000 offers a resolution of up to 1440x1440dpi. Platen of 14 x16 inches (355x406mm) with frame are included. There is full front operation with a colour LCD panel. A  pre-treatment kit is available, which includes rollers and 20L of pre-treatment liquid for roughly 3,000 t-shirts. Different size platen enabling correct fit depending on t-shirt size and print area.
